What is the meaning of the name Maricela?
The name Maricela is primarily a female name of Spanish origin that means Combination Of Maria And Celia.
The name “Maricela” is of Spanish origin and is a combination of two names: “Maria” and “Celia” or “Marcela.”
**Meaning:**
– **Maria**: Derived from the Hebrew name “Miryam,” “Maria” means “beloved” or “wished-for child.”
– **Celia**: Of Latin origin, “Celia” means “heavenly” or “of the heavens.”
– **Marcela**: A variant of “Marcel,” derived from the Latin “Marcellus,” meaning “little warrior” or “dedicated to Mars.”
**Combined Meaning:**
– “Maricela” can be interpreted as a name combining the meanings of “Maria” and “Celia” or “Marcela,” suggesting a meaning along the lines of “beloved heavenly one” or “beloved little warrior.”
**Cultural Significance:**
– “Maricela” is a popular name in Spanish-speaking countries, often chosen for its melodic sound and the positive meanings associated with the names it combines.
